Nadi International Airport
Nadi International Airport (NAN) serves as the main gateway into Fiji. Located on the western side of Viti Levu, the largest island in the country, it handles the majority of international traffic. If you’re flying from destinations in Australia, New Zealand, or the United States, chances are you will arrive here.
Features of Nadi International Airport:
- Flight Connections: With direct flights from major cities, this airport is well-connected, ensuring you can find a convenient flight.
- Modern Facilities: Nadi International Airport offers a range of services, including restaurants, duty-free shopping, and car rental services.
- Visa Services: Upon arrival, you can process your visa easily, as there are dedicated counters available.
- Transfers to Resorts: Many resorts and hotels have shuttle services or transportation options that can be accessed directly from the airport, making your journey seamless.
- Currency Exchange: Need some local currency? Nadi has currency exchange facilities to help you get started with Fijian dollars.
Arriving at Nadi not only provides you with the first taste of Fiji’s hospitality but also makes it easier to travel to some of the most popular island destinations, including the Mamanuca and Yasawa Islands.
Nausori International Airport
The second significant airport is Nausori International Airport (SUV), located just outside the capital city, Suva. While it mainly serves domestic flights, it occasionally handles some international flights, especially from Australian cities. If your final destination is Suva or nearby areas, this airport is your best choice.
Features of Nausori International Airport:
- Proximity to Suva: As the airport is near the capital, it’s an ideal entry point if you want to explore the political heart of Fiji.
- Smaller Scale: SUV is smaller compared to Nadi, which means you can expect shorter wait times and easier navigation through the terminal.
- Less Crowded: Since Nausori handles fewer international flights, it’s generally less crowded, providing a calm arrival experience.
When flying into Fiji, consider your itinerary carefully. If you’re looking to explore the vibrant town of Suva or the surrounding regions, Nausori is the suitable option. However, if your focus is on relaxing at beach resorts or experiencing island hopping, then Nadi is where you want to land.

Visa and Entry Requirements
Before you board your flight, check the visa requirements for your country. Many visitors to Fiji can enter without a visa for stays of up to four months, while others may need to apply in advance. Make sure you also have:
- A valid passport with at least six months’ validity from your date of entry.
- A return or onward ticket.
- Proof of accommodation.
Having all your documents in order will facilitate a smooth arrival.

Time Zone Adjustment
Fiji operates on Fiji Time (FJT), which is UTC+12. Depending on your departure location, you may experience a significant time difference. To adjust smoothly:
- Try to shift your sleep schedule a few days before you leave.
- Stay hydrated during your flight to combat jet lag.
- Avoid heavy meals and alcohol on the day of travel to maintain energy levels.
Currency and Expenses
The local currency in Fiji is the Fijian Dollar (FJD). Having some local currency on hand can be useful. Here are tips for managing money:
- ATMs are widely available, especially in Nadi.
- Credit cards are accepted in most hotels, restaurants, and shops.
- It’s advisable to get some cash for small vendors and remote areas.

The main international gateway into Fiji is Nadi International Airport. Upon arrival, you have the option to catch a connecting flight or a ferry to your preferred island. Here are some of the popular islands to consider exploring:
- Viti Levu: As the largest island, Viti Levu is home to Nadi and Suva, Fiji’s capital. You can easily access pristine beaches, lush rainforests, and traditional villages. A visit here offers a perfect balance of urban life and natural beauty.
- Vanua Levu: Known for its quiet charm, Vanua Levu is perfect for those looking to escape the hustle and bustle. Here, you can enjoy diving adventures in Savusavu Bay or relax in the hot springs that are unique to the region.
- Beachcomber Island: Famous as a party island, Beachcomber is ideal for young travelers looking for vibrant nightlife. You can participate in beach games during the day and dance the night away at the island’s lively bar.
- Malolo Island: If you’re in search of luxury, Malolo Island is home to high-end resorts and stunning scenery. Indulge in spa treatments, gourmet dining, and water sports in the beautiful surroundings.
- Yasawa Islands: Comprising of 20 islands, the Yasawa Group is known for its dramatic scenery and stunning beaches. Hiking, snorkeling, and cultural village tours are just a few activities you can enjoy here.
- Kadavu Island: Home of the Great Astrolabe Reef, Kadavu is a diver’s paradise. Explore the underwater world teeming with marine life, or enjoy the tranquil beaches away from larger crowds.
